This pound cake is nice and moist and topped with a delicious caramel icing. The pound cake and caramel icing pair so perfectly well together and make an amazingly delicious bundt cake.
Buttermilk Pound Cake with Caramel Icing
Ingredients:
Buttermilk Pound Cake
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
 - 2 1/3 cups granulated sugar
 - 4 eggs
 - 1 1/2 tablespoons vanilla extract
 - 3 cups all purpose flour
 - 1 teaspoon baking powder
 - 1/4 teaspoon baking soda
 - 1 cup buttermilk
 
Caramel Icing
- 1/4 cup unsalted butter, cubed
 - 1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
 - 1/3 cup heavy whipping cream
 - 1 cup powdered sugar, sifted
 
Directions:
Buttermilk Pound Cake
- Preheat the oven to 325º F.
 - Grease the inside of a 10 inch bundt pan well with butter or shortening. Add a small amount of flour to the bundt pan and move the pan around to coat in flour. Turn the pan upside down and tap out an excess flour.
 - In a large bowl, using an electric mixer, cream the butter and sugar together until light and fluffy.
 - Add in the eggs, one at a time, beating well after each addition. Beat in the vanilla.
 - In med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der and baking soda.
 - Mix 1/3 of the flour mixture into the butter and sugar mixture. Add in half of the buttermilk and mix to combine. Add in another 1/3 of the flour mixture and mix well followed by the remaining buttermilk and then the remaining flour mixture, mixing after each addition. The batter will be very thick, so use a spatula to make sure everything is completely mixed.
 - Transfer the mixture to the prepared bundt pan and gently smooth into an even layer.
 - Bake for 60 minutes or until an inserted cake tester comes out clean.
 - Let the cake cook for 15 minutes, then remove from the pan and place on a cooling rack and allow to cool completely.
 - Once the cake is cool place it on a serving plate or platter.
 
Caramel Icing
- In a medium saucepan, add in the butter, brown sugar and cream. Place over medium heat and bring the mixture to a boil while stirring constantly.
 - Once the mixture come to a full boil, remove from the heat and whisk in the powdered sugar.
 - Allow the icing to sit for 10-15 minutes.
 - Whisk the icing and then pour over the cake. Let the icing set before serving the cake.
